First up, if you aren't at 3.90M33 I suggest you upgrade to it. Download the installer from here Http://dark-alex.org
You also need the official sony 3.90 eboot which can be found on this site.

Put the Patapon CSO in the ISO folder at the base of your memory stick.(ms0://ISO/ {On your computer instead of ms0:// It might be E:// or F:// or some letter of the alphabet})

You use Popstation to convert PS1 ISOs into eboots so you dont need to obtain an emulator, and you can use Pops to make an Eboot from the CD.

EBOOTs are the file types that the PSP will realize as an executeable file(Simular to How windows uses .EXE files, just it has to be EBOOT.PBP or EBOOT.BIN)
They run from the game folder :)

You can find the 3.90 EBOOT on this site.

And yeah, its not that big of a deal.

Obtain the 3.90 EBOOT, Rename it to 390.PBP, Put it in the root of your memory stick and run the Creator with the charger in, when the creator finishes run the installer and let it finish.

You can go straight to update 2 BTW
